Why These Are the Top Subaru Repair Auto Repair Shops in Netcong

** The Subaru repair market in and directly surrounding Netcong, NJ, is characterized by high-quality independent shops that fill a crucial niche. While residents have easy access to large dealerships in nearby towns like Budd Lake and Morristown, the independent specialists listed above compete successfully by offering lower labor rates, more personalized service, and often, more nuanced expertise for older or modified vehicles. * **Average Quality:** The quality of Subaru-specific service is generally high, with several shops boasting master technicians who formerly worked at dealerships.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but specialized. There are many general repair shops, but only a handful have built a reputation specifically around the Subaru brand. The top specialists are often in high demand, with appointment lead times reflecting their reputation.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ing for independent specialists is typically 20-30% lower than dealership labor rates. A complex job like a head gasket replacement on a non-turbo Subaru engine can range from $2,200 - $3,200 at an independent specialist, compared to $3,000 - $4,000+ at a dealership. It is important to note that services requiring proprietary software, such as **EyeSight calibration** and **Hybrid system diagnostics**, almost always require a visit to a Subaru dealership due to the specialized tools and factory training mandates.

What are the most common Subaru repair issues you see in Netcong, and are they affected by our local climate or roads?

The most frequent issues for Subarus in our area are head gasket failures (especially in older non-turbo models), CV joint and axle wear from potholes on local roads like Rt. 46, and brake system corrosion due to winter road salt. Netcong's cold winters and hilly terrain also put extra strain on all-wheel-drive components and batteries.

How can I find a trustworthy, specialized Subaru repair shop in the Netcong area?

Look for a local shop with Subaru-specific diagnostic tools and ASE-certified technicians experienced with boxer engines. Check reviews for Netcong-area shops that mention Subaru service, and ask if they use genuine Subaru parts or high-quality equivalents, which is crucial for proper repair.

When should I seek local service for my Subaru's check engine light instead of driving to a distant dealer?

Seek immediate service at a Netcong repair shop if the light is flashing or if you notice performance loss, as this could indicate a serious issue like a misfire. For a steady light, a local specialist can quickly read the code, often diagnosing common Subaru faults like oxygen sensor or catalytic converter issues related to our stop-and-go traffic.

Are Subaru repair costs generally higher in Netcong, NJ, compared to non-specialist repairs?

Subaru repairs can be slightly more due to the specialized labor for the unique boxer engine layout and all-wheel-drive system. However, using a local independent specialist in Netcong often provides significant savings over dealership labor rates while maintaining quality, especially for common repairs like wheel bearings or suspension work.

What local driving conditions in Netcong should I consider for my Subaru's maintenance schedule?

Given Netcong's winters and hilly terrain, you should adhere strictly to severe service intervals for oil changes, brake fluid, and differential services. Frequent short trips in the area also mean you should monitor your battery health and have your alignment checked more often due to rough local road surfaces.
